BANK LINE LIMITED v. UNITED STATES


68 F.Supp. 587 (1946)

BANK LINE LIMITED v. UNITED STATES et al.

District Court, S. D. New York.

May 28, 1946.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Haight, Griffin, Deming & Gardner, of New York City (John W. Griffin and Charles S. Haight, both of New York City, of counsel), for libelant.

John F. X. McGohey, U. S. Atty., and Edwin Longcope, Sp. Asst. to U. S. Atty., both of New York City, for respondent United States.

Burlingham, Veeder, Clar & Hupper, of New York City (Adrian J. O'Kane, of New York City, of counsel), for other respondents.


MANDELBAUM, District Judge.

This is a motion by respondent, United States of America, to vacate or modify an order by this court of May 1, 1946 which directed the respondent, among other things, to submit to libelant's proctors for inspection and copying a certain record of a United States Navy Board of Investigation held at Casablanca, North Africa, excepting such portion of the said record which deals solely with disciplinary action against naval personnel.
